Overview

California State University San Marcos (CSUSM) offers a Bachelor of Science (BS) in Electrical Engineering that lasts for four years. The tuition fee for this program is USD 19,619. To be admitted to the BS in Electrical Engineering, students need to show their English language skills. The university accepts several tests for this purpose, including IELTS, TOEFL, Duolingo, and PTE.

Key Insights

  • list items Electrical engineering is the area of engineering that focuses on the use and study of electricity, electronics, and electromagnetism. It started as a part of physics and has greatly changed our world.
  • list items The electrical engineering program begins with important courses in math, physics, and computer science to prepare students.
  • list items The main courses and electives explore many topics such as digital and analog electronic circuits, solid-state devices, instrumentation, control systems, electromagnetics, and signal processing.
  • list items Students will participate in courses that include hands-on lab activities. Additionally, they must complete a senior research project, which involves planning, designing, implementing, documenting, and presenting their work.

    Eligibility Criteria

    12th Grade

    To apply, students must be high school graduates or have an equivalent qualification. A minimum grade point average (GPA) of 2.5 on a 4.0 scale, which is equivalent to a "C+" grade, is required. Students should complete a total of 15 units of college preparatory study with grades of C- or better. This includes: 2 years of social science (including 1 year of U.S. history), 4 years of English, 3 years of math (algebra, geometry, and intermediate algebra; four years recommended), 2 years of laboratory science (1 biological and 1 physical), 2 years of the same foreign language (this can be waived for those with equivalent skills), 1 year of visual and performing arts (like art, dance, drama, or music), and 1 year of electives from approved subjects.

    TOEFL

    Marks: 61.0

    A minimum score of 61 on the TOEFL is required, with a writing score no lower than 19 and no section score below 14.

    IELTS

    Marks: 5.5

    A minimum score of 5.5 on the IELTS is required, with a writing score of no less than 5.5 and no section score below 5.0.

    DUOLINGO

    Marks: 95.0

    A minimum score of 95 on the Duolingo English Test is required.

    PTE

    Marks: 50.0

    A minimum score of 50 on the PTE is required.

    Application Process

    Application Process for California State University San Marcos

    Step One: Gather Additional Documents

    • list items Collect all official academic records. This includes your certificates, examination grades, degrees, or diplomas in their original language.
    • list items Get official English translations of all your academic records, including certificates, degrees, or diplomas.
    • list items Prepare an Affidavit of Financial Support. This should include your bank statements to show you can support yourself.
    • list items Make a copy of your passport.
    • list items Ensure you meet the English Language Proficiency Requirement.

    Step Two: Start Your Online Application

    Begin your application by completing the online form available on the university's application portal.

    Step Three: Be Aware of Application Deadlines

    • list items For Fall Semester (August): The application deadline is June 1st.
    • list items For Spring Semester (January): The application deadline is November 15th.

    Note: These dates are tentative and based on previous years. For the most accurate deadline information, consult with an expert counselor.
